Output 7183a488d99bb26df9de4e8080866ee61742124febc26309178d072ca987c4e4:0

value
506025077
script pubkey
OP_0 OP_PUSHBYTES_20 9b1a805c42cebefba86b591e9744c3fb9a636abe
address
bc1qnvdgqhzze6l0h2rtty0fw3xrlwdxx647r90hjw
transaction
7183a488d99bb26df9de4e8080866ee61742124febc26309178d072ca987c4e4
confirmations
107216
spent
true